December 14, 2011'Tis the season to be bright! Or so is the thought in Cooper-Young. Residents and businesses in the historical neighborhood begin to string lights, inflate snowmen and hang ornaments to brighten the Midtown area.
Wednesday, I travelled through Cooper, Young, Barksdale, Oliver and a host of other streets to capture the beauty of the holiday... in lights! Just as Midtown is comprised of various types of people so were the decorations. No two decorations are alike.
